Today on Extraordinary Women Radio, I am thrilled to introduce you to Laurina Esposito – Founder and CEO of Women in Porsche, a global community dedicated to women who drive, work with, and love Porsche cars. She is also the owner and CEO of Espo Resto – a Porsche body shop established by her father, Porsche restoration expert John Esposito.
In this Episode:
- Laurina recalls how her world of high-heels, exclusive events, and designer gowns transformed into Porsche cars, restorations, and bonding time with her father.
- Laurina shares the motivation behind the launch of Women in Porsche in 2018 and how it aims to uphold the value of inclusivity for every member.
- Laurina hopefully discusses her vision for every woman who is passionate about the automotive industry.
- She also gives a nugget of wisdom for everyone who’s looking into branding themselves and branding their business.
